Output cf683175d44a66f5ec43522a1823cd338641c8b1f9dac668147e7ff0a3e367b9:1

value
21439606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d8b9571e50874ec113ee8e161c5dce6e0662f05 OP_EQUAL
address
3MtSUPVSfQhkYnxshcL3nXnHoDoW1BzTrx
transaction
cf683175d44a66f5ec43522a1823cd338641c8b1f9dac668147e7ff0a3e367b9
spent
true